WSC Unveils AI Tool to Identify Misdeclared Goods

The World Shipping Council (WSC) has introduced the Cargo Safety Program, an initiative designed to combat misdeclared and undeclared dangerous goods that lead to ship fires. With ship fires escalating to their highest levels in over a decade, this program aims to enhance maritime safety through AI-powered cargo screening and standardized inspection protocols. Misdeclared dangerous goods account for over 25% of cargo-related maritime incidents. The program utilizes advanced technology from the National Cargo Bureau (NCB) to analyze millions of bookings in real time, identifying potential risks through keyword searches and trade pattern recognition. Each alert is assessed by carriers and verified via targeted inspections, establishing common inspection standards and a feedback loop for continuous improvement. The initiative has garnered support from carriers representing over 70% of global TEU capacity, reinforcing the industry’s commitment to safer shipping practices and reducing the risk of catastrophic fires.
